2020-05-28: BAe 125 (N720PT) — Private United States of America — Sartaneja, Belize

Sartaneja, BelizeLanding (descent or approach)

On May 28, 2020, a BAe 125 (registration N720PT) operated by Private United States of America was involved in an aviation accident near Sartaneja, Belize during landing or approach. No fatalities were reported. Investigators recorded the probable cause as: The accident was caused by the pilot attempting to land on an unauthorized and unverified airstrip, leading to gear failure and ground impact. What happened

An incident occurred involving an aircraft that touched down on an unauthorized landing site. During the landing sequence, the aircraft's nose gear collapsed, causing the plane to strike various obstacles on the ground. The impact resulted in the aircraft being damaged beyond repair. Following the event, investigators found that no occupants were present at the scene of the accident.

Findings

  • The aircraft performed a landing on an illegal airstrip.
  • The structural failure of the nose gear led to the collision with ground obstacles.
  • There were no individuals found at the location following the impact.

Probable cause

The accident was caused by the pilot attempting to land on an unauthorized and unverified airstrip, leading to gear failure and ground impact.
